Abstract

This article features the influence of Orlando Furioso, an Italian poem by Lodovico Aristo that was published in 1532, in Elizabethan England. It analyses Sir John Harrington's transposition of the poem into English in 1591 and the poem's influence on Shakespeare and Spenser. It also discusses the popularity of John Harrington's translation and the book's role in defining the cultural interchange between Elizabethan England and Renaissance Italy.
